Based on your description, this is a serious situation that absolutely requires a professional, specialized mold remediation company, not just your building's maintenance team. Here's why:
The black, fuzzy growth you found is a major red flag. Building maintenance teams are excellent for fixing the AC leak itself—the source of the moisture—but they are not equipped or trained for proper mold remediation. Their approach will likely be to simply wipe the visible mold away with a bleach solution, which is completely ineffective. This only bleaches the surface color, leaving the root system (mycelium) intact within the drywall and carpet backing. It will grow back quickly, and the disturbance will release a massive amount of spores into your bedroom air, which you and your toddler are breathing all night. Proper remediation is a technical process. It requires isolating the contaminated area with physical barriers and negative air pressure (containment) to prevent cross-contamination, using HEPA scrubbers to clean the air, and then the careful removal and disposal of porous materials like that contaminated carpet and potentially the drywall. The underlying structure must then be treated with EPA-approved biocides and sealed. Building staff simply do not have this equipment or protocol. Given the health symptoms you're experiencing and the presence of a toddler, whose respiratory systems are especially vulnerable, you cannot risk an incomplete job. The UAE's hot, humid climate is a perfect breeding ground for mold, making professional-grade drying and dehumidification critical.
